ハッシュ テーブルは、キーと値の形式で値を格納するために使用されるデータ構造です。これにより、特定のキーの値など、関連するデータをすばやく検索できます。これは、データベース システム、Web キャッシュ、暗号化など、多くのアプリケーションで使用される一般的なデータ構造です。
ハッシュ テーブルは、指定された値を取得し、その値の一意の数値識別子であるハッシュを生成することによって機能します。このハッシュは、値を格納するためのインデックスとして使用されます。値が検索されると、指定されたキーに対してハッシュが生成され、関連するデータを見つけるために使用されます。これにより、テーブルのサイズに関係なく、関連するデータを一定時間内に迅速に取得できます。
ハッシュ テーブルは、コンピューター プログラミングで検索や並べ替えなどのタスクによく使用されますが、パスワードのハッシュなどのサイバーセキュリティ アプリケーションでもよく使用されます。これらは速度と効率性で人気があり、少量のデータと大量のデータの両方を保存するために使用できます。
ハッシュ テーブルは、データの変更を検出するためにも使用されます。データとハッシュを組み合わせることで、ハッシュを比較することでデータの変更を簡単に確認できます。このため、高度な完全性と信頼性が必要なアプリケーションに役立ちます。
全体として、ハッシュ テーブルは、コンピューター サイエンスとサイバーセキュリティの世界で重要かつ一般的に使用されるデータ構造です。これらにより、データの効率的な保存と取得が可能になるだけでなく、保存されたデータの整合性も確保されます。これらの理由から、ハッシュ テーブルはプログラマーやサイバーセキュリティの専門家にとって重要なツールです。